What does Lien Hwa Industrial Holdings do?

Lien Hwa Industrial Holdings Corp is a Taiwanese company that was founded in 1968. With over 50 years of experience in manufacturing boats and yachts, Lien Hwa has become a leading manufacturer of luxury yachts worldwide. The company is headquartered in Taiwan and operates additional production facilities in China and Thailand. The company's business model is based on the production of luxury yachts tailored to individual customer preferences. The company does not directly sell to end customers, but works closely with distribution partners to place the yachts in the market. Lien Hwa Industrial Holdings Corp manufactures a wide range of yachts, from sport boats to mega-yachts. The products are available in different sizes and can be customized to meet individual customer needs. The company also has its own brand, Ocean Alexander Yachts, which is well-known and respected worldwide. The yachts of Lien Hwa Industrial Holdings Corp are manufactured by experienced craftsmen and engineers who conduct strict quality controls to ensure that each product meets the requirements. The company uses only the best materials and the most advanced technology in yacht manufacturing to ensure the highest quality and durability. Lien Hwa Industrial Holdings Corp is also active in other sectors, such as the production of polymer products and construction materials. The polymer products include PVC sheets, foam sheets, and PVC grids. These products are used in various industries, such as automotive, medical and electronics industries, as well as in construction. The construction materials of Lien Hwa Industrial Holdings Corp, such as cement and concrete, are primarily used in the Asian region. These products are manufactured in various sizes and shapes and can be customized to meet customer needs. Overall, Lien Hwa Industrial Holdings Corp has experienced strong growth in recent years and has become a leading company in yacht manufacturing and other industries. The company's extensive experience and commitment to highest quality and customer satisfaction set it apart. Decoding Lien Hwa Industrial Holdings's P/S Ratio

Lien Hwa Industrial Holdings's Price to Sales (P/S) Ratio is a crucial financial metric that measures the company's market valuation relative to its total sales revenue. It's calculated by dividing the company's market capitalization by its total sales over a specific period. A lower P/S ratio can indicate that the company is undervalued, while a higher ratio may suggest overvaluation.

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
